首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将私有存储库用于ServiceStack X或web全局工具

私有存储库是指一种只能由特定用户或组织访问的存储库,不对外公开。在云计算领域,私有存储库可用于存储和管理代码、文档、配置文件等敏感或机密信息。

ServiceStack X是一个开源的跨平台Web应用程序框架,它提供了一套丰富的工具和组件,用于简化和加速Web开发过程。私有存储库可用于存储和管理ServiceStack X框架相关的代码、配置文件以及其他开发资源。

将私有存储库用于ServiceStack X或Web全局工具的优势包括:

  1. 安全性:私有存储库只能由特定用户或组织访问,能够保护敏感或机密的开发资源免受未授权访问。
  2. 集中管理:私有存储库提供集中管理代码和开发资源的能力,方便团队成员协作和版本控制,提高开发效率。
  3. 灵活性:私有存储库可以根据项目需求进行定制和配置,满足不同项目的特定要求。
  4. 版本控制:私有存储库允许对代码进行版本控制,可以追踪和管理代码的历史变更,方便团队进行协同开发和代码审查。
  5. 高可用性:私有存储库通常具备高可用性和冗余备份机制,确保开发资源的持久性和可靠性。

使用私有存储库进行ServiceStack X或Web全局工具开发的应用场景包括但不限于:

  1. 企业级应用开发:对于企业内部开发的应用程序,私有存储库可以用于存储和管理与业务相关的代码和配置文件,保护企业核心技术和知识产权。
  2. 敏感数据处理:对于需要处理敏感数据的应用,私有存储库可以用于存储和管理与数据处理相关的代码和配置文件,确保数据的安全性和隐私性。
  3. 安全审计:对于需要进行安全审计和合规性验证的应用,私有存储库可以用于存储和管理与安全相关的代码和配置文件,方便审计人员进行审计和验证。
  4. 多项目管理:对于具有多个项目或团队的组织,私有存储库可以用于分别存储和管理不同项目或团队的代码和开发资源,避免混淆和冲突。

腾讯云相关产品中,适用于私有存储库的产品包括:

  1. 腾讯云仓库服务(Tencent Cloud Repository):提供了容器镜像仓库和代码仓库两种服务,其中代码仓库可用于存储和管理私有存储库中的代码和开发资源。详情请参考:腾讯云仓库服务产品介绍
  2. 腾讯云代码托管服务(Tencent Cloud Code Repository):提供了基于Git的代码托管服务,可用于存储和管理私有存储库中的代码和开发资源。详情请参考:腾讯云代码托管服务产品介绍

以上是关于将私有存储库用于ServiceStack X或Web全局工具的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

使用 ServiceStack 构建跨平台 Web 服务

在讨论跨平台的Web服务上,ASP.NET Web API是一个重要选项,在本文中,我展示如何利用 ServiceStack (开放源代码.NET 和Mono REST 服务框架) 来完成这一任务,不用离开...Visual Studio Microsoft.NET/Mono,除了 ServiceStack 之外还有个Nancy的框架,具体可以看《.NET的微型Web框架 Nancy》。...用 ServiceStack 生成的 web 服务可以运行在 Windows 环境中,.NET 代码Mono支持 Linux 环境中。...选项 ServiceStack 强制远程 Web 服务最佳实践、 基于公约 DTO 标准为其 Web 服务接口,ServiceStack 还提供预置的响应状态对象,可用于撰写 DTO,鼓励更加直接和简单的错误处理方案...我会告诉你如何通过WCF Web 服务移植到等效的使用 ServiceStack 转换为跨平台的 Web 服务。 WCF 使用数据合同建立的客户端和服务器之间的通信手段。

1.7K50

使用ServiceStack构建Web服务

可以看到ServiceStack除了在其底层是一个精简的WebService框架之外,在其上还有与之相关的一些组件,比如号称.NET 上最快的JSON序列化工具,.NET中流行的Redis访问模块,轻量级快速...这里以一个售票系统为例来说明如何使用ServiceStack来创建服务: 创建服务接口层 首先新建一个TicketSystem.ServiceContract的类,我们定义DTO对象。...Service类是ServiceStack中的,可以通过NuGet来安装和引用ServiceStack相关类: ?...除此之外,ServiceStack也内置了一些便捷访问的客户端,这些对象位于ServiceStack.ServiceClient.Web命名空间中。...只需要新建一个ServiceStack的Service,然后Host的地址传入即可。这些方法在内部会为我们代码转化为传统的使用HttpWebRequest的方式请求,目前这些方法还都是同步的。

1.7K50
  • C#语言微服务介绍和选择分析

    适用场景:适用于构建高性能、可扩展的Web应用和微服务。2 .NET Microservices 简介:.NET Microservices 是一组指导和工具集合,帮助开发者构建可靠的微服务架构。...适用场景:适用于需要异步通信和解耦的微服务架构。4 ServiceStack 简介:ServiceStack 是一个高性能、轻量级的Web服务框架,支持多种通信协议。...在选择C#微服务框架时,还需要考虑以下因素: 项目需求:明确项目的具体需求,例如API网关、服务发现、配置管理等,以便选择最适合的框架。...技术栈:考虑团队熟悉的技术栈和开发经验,选择与之兼容的框架。 社区支持:选择有活跃社区的框架,可以获得更好的文档、示例和问题解答。...性能和可扩展性:评估框架的性能和可扩展性,以确保能够满足业务增长的需求。 安全性:确保所选框架提供足够的安全性支持,如身份验证、授权等。

    11510

    2022年了有哪些值得推荐的.NET ORM框架?

    spectre.query - EF的简单查询。 StoredProcedureEFCore-用于执行存储过程的 Entity Framework Core 扩展。...主要特点: 支持 CodeFirst 模式,即便使用 Access 数据也支持数据迁移; 支持 DbFirst 模式,支持从数据导入实体类,使用实体类生成工具生成实体类; 支持 深入的类型映射,比如...nhibernate-core SmartSql SmartSql = C# 中的 MyBatis + .NET Core+ 缓存(内存 | Redis)+ R/W 拆分 + PropertyChangedTrack +动态存储...PetaPoco 是首选的微 ORM,也是任何体面的开发人员工具包中必不可少的实用程序。 主要特点: 与Dapper一样,它很快,因为它使用动态方法生成 (MSIL) 列值分配给属性。...文档地址:https://docs.servicestack.net/ormlite/ GitHub地址:https://github.com/ServiceStack/ServiceStack.OrmLite

    5.9K11

    DotNet 资源大全中文版(Awesome最新版)

    ServiceStack -一种简单、快速、灵活和高效的WebWeb服务的架构框架 Nelibur -Nelibur是基于纯WCF的基于消息的Web服务框架。...F# Formatting - 从F#脚本文件,Markdown文档和内联XMLMarkdown注释记录F#和C#项目的工具 DocFX - 用于构建和发布.NET项目的API文档的工具 DocNet...Git ToolsGit 工具 Bonobo Git Server - 用于Windows的Bonobo Git Server是一种可以在IIS上安装的Web应用程序,可轻松管理和连接到您的git存储...Log4Net - Apache log4net是一种帮助程序员日志语句输出到各种输出目标的工具 Serilog - NoSQL时代的无废话记录。...Wire - 用于.NET框架的高性能多态串行器。 FileHelpers -免费和易于使用的.NET从文件,字符串流中的固定长度分隔记录导入导出数据.

    16.2K82

    .NET周报 【6月第3期 2023-06-18】

    远程文件更新 WSL自动获取 JavaScript 和 TypeScript 开发 Vite 新项目创建支持 React 和 Vue 企业管理 标准用户的 Visual Studio 更新和更新 管理员私有布局添加到安装程序的...) 介绍 CreatorKit - ServiceStack https://servicestack.net/posts/creatorkit CreatorKit 是在 .NET 中实现的 Mailchimp...您可以管理邮寄列表和时事通讯订阅、发送可定制的电子邮件,并获得一套完整的工具,包括管理仪表板。 它是 ServiceStack 的一部分,对个人和开源项目免费。...ReSharper 2023.2 EAP 5:改进了对对象处置的控制,支持默认 Lambda 参数和 C++23 标准模块。...Visual Studio 全局策略添加到 Microsoft Endpoint Manager (Intune) 设置目录。

    21920

    JavaScript 是如何工作的:模块的构建以及对应的打包工具

    有多种方法来创建模块,来看几个: 模块模式 模块模式用于模拟类的概念(因为 JavaScript 本身不支持类),因此我们可以在单个对象中存储公共和私有方法和变量——类似于在 Java Python...例二:全局导入 jQuery 等使用的另一种流行方法是全局导入。...总体上看,模块打包只是一组模块(及其依赖项)以正确的顺序拼接到一个文件(一组文件)中的过程。正如 Web开发的其它方方面面,棘手的问题总是潜藏在具体的细节里。 为什么需要打包?...程序划分为模块时,通常会将这些模块组织到不同的文件和文件夹中。 有可能,你还有一组用于正在使用的的模块,如 Underscore React。...例如,如果你的 Web 应用程序,其中只需要某些代码,那么整个代码都打包进一个大文件就不是很高效。

    1.4K10

    2022年了有哪些值得推荐的.NET ORM框架?

    spectre.query - EF的简单查询。 StoredProcedureEFCore-用于执行存储过程的 Entity Framework Core 扩展。...主要特点: 支持 CodeFirst 模式,即便使用 Access 数据也支持数据迁移; 支持 DbFirst 模式,支持从数据导入实体类,使用实体类生成工具生成实体类; 支持 深入的类型映射...nhibernate-core SmartSql SmartSql = C# 中的 MyBatis + .NET Core+ 缓存(内存 | Redis)+ R/W 拆分 + PropertyChangedTrack +动态存储...PetaPoco 是首选的微 ORM,也是任何体面的开发人员工具包中必不可少的实用程序。 主要特点: 与Dapper一样,它很快,因为它使用动态方法生成 (MSIL) 列值分配给属性。...文档地址:https://docs.servicestack.net/ormlite/ GitHub地址:https://github.com/ServiceStack/ServiceStack.OrmLite

    3.8K20

    全局变量结构(二)

    用于存储全局变量的物理结构是完全封装的;应用程序不会以任何方式担心物理数据结构。 全局变量存储在磁盘上的一系列数据块中;每个块的大小(通常为8KB)是在创建物理数据时确定的。...命名空间是共同构成一组相关信息的数据集和全局映射的逻辑定义。 简单的全局变量引用适用于当前选定的命名空间。名称空间定义可能导致它物理访问本地系统远程系统上的数据。...例如,如果NSX命名空间有一个关联的DBX数据,但^x全局变量映射到DBY数据^x(1)映射到DBZ数据,则^x全局变量的任何下标形式(属于^x(1)层次结构的那些除外)都映射到DBY;属于...一旦全局从一个命名空间映射到另一个命名空间,就可以引用映射的全局变量,就像它在当前命名空间中一样-只需一个简单的引用,如^Order^X(1)。...在隐含的名称空间引用中,dir是目录(其名称包括尾随反斜杠:“\”),sys是SYSTEM,glob是该目录中的全局目录。如果nspacedir指定为(“^”),则引用的是进程私有全局变量。

    35820

    简介global

    可靠-InterSystems IRIS数据提供了许多机制来确保存储全局数据中的数据的可靠性,包括逻辑级和物理级日志记录。执行数据备份操作时,备份存储全局数据中的数据。...分布式IRIS提供了多种方法来控制存储全局数据中的数据的物理位置。可以定义用于存储全局的物理数据全局的部分分布到多个数据中。...事务性-InterSystems IRIS提供定义事务边界的命令;可以启动、提交回滚事务。在回滚的情况下,事务内对全局变量所做的所有修改都将被撤消;数据的内容恢复到事务前的状态。...进程私有全局变量不是持久的;它们仅在创建它们程序期间持续。进程私有全局变量也不是并发的;它们只能由创建它们的进程访问。进程专用全局可以通过其多字符名称前缀:^||^|"^"|轻松地与全局区分开来。...例如,可以定义一个方法(存储过程Web方法)来对表中保存的数据执行专门的分析。通过使用方法,这样的操作是完全封装的;调用者只需调用该方法。 实现特定于应用程序的自定义存储结构。

    94920

    云计算术语

    这些服务器设计用于存储和管理数据、运行应用程序,或者交付内容/服务(如视频短片、Web 邮件、办公室生产力软件社交媒体)。...);能够为开发人员提供用于创建和托管 Web 应用程序的工具的平台即服务 (PaaS)。...PaaS 旨在让用户能够访问通过 Internet 快速开发和操作 Web 移动应用程序时所需的组件,而无需担心设置管理服务器、存储、网络和数据的基础结构。...云存储是一种服务,让你可通过 Internet 其他网络数据传输到由第三方维护的场外存储系统来进行存储。...业务分析工具是应用程序软件的类型,它们可从一个多个业务系统中检索数据,并将其合并到存储(如数据仓库)中进行审查和分析。

    1.5K41

    分分钟教会你搭建企业级的 npm 私有仓库

    前言 npm 作为一种包管理工具,无论你是泛前端还是大前端都已经离不开它。它的出现方便了万千少年。...让我们跨过了 Ctrl+C、Ctrl+V,通过 npm install x 的方式别人的优秀代码模块引入到自己的项目中。...包下载安装 发布成功后,尝试安装发布的私有包: npm i xxxxx 没毛病。 Web工作台 访问私有仓库的web站点 ?...全局安装 pm2 npm i pm2 -g 启动项目 pm2 start ./dispatch.js //dispatch.js在cnpmjs.org项目的根目录下 ?...这种方式比较传统,一方面随着私有包数量的不断增加,存储资源会是一个瓶颈。另一方面需要定时的备份资源,不然哪天磁盘坏了,那就只有这个时候私有包或者同步的资源放到云上就是一个非常好的方案。

    2.6K20

    分分钟教会你搭建企业级的 npm 私有仓库

    前言 npm 作为一种包管理工具,无论你是泛前端还是大前端都已经离不开它。它的出现方便了万千少年。...让我们跨过了 Ctrl+C、Ctrl+V,通过 npm install x 的方式别人的优秀代码模块引入到自己的项目中。...包下载安装 发布成功后,尝试安装发布的私有包: npm i xxxxx 没毛病。 Web工作台 访问私有仓库的web站点 ?...通过这个 站点可以对私有包的发布、删除以及下载进行统计,还可以私有包搜索功能。也可以对这个 web站点进行个性化改造。代码、数据都在我们这边,想怎么造就怎么造。...这种方式比较传统,一方面随着私有包数量的不断增加,存储资源会是一个瓶颈。另一方面需要定时的备份资源,不然哪天磁盘坏了,那就只有 这个时候私有包或者同步的资源放到云上就是一个非常好的方案。

    5.1K21

    云原生数据vitess简介

    vitess 简介 Vitess是用于部署,扩展和管理MySQL实例的大型群集的数据解决方案。它在架构上可以像在专用硬件上一样有效地在公共私有云架构中运行。...从裸机迁移到私有公共云。 部署和管理大量MySQL实例。 Vitess包括使用本机查询协议的兼容JDBC和Go数据驱动程序。...拓扑管理工具 master管理工具(句柄修复) 基于Web的管理GUI 设计用于多个数据中心/区域 分片 几乎无缝的动态重新分片 垂直和水平分片支持 多种分片方案,可以插入自定义方案 与其他存储选择的对比...MySQL群集可以具有针对不同工作负载的自定义数据配置,例如用于写入的主数据用于Web客户端的快速只读副本,用于批处理作业的较慢只读副本等等。...全局拓扑 全局拓扑服务存储不经常更改的Vites范围的数据。具体来说,它包含有关键空间和分片以及每个分片的主tablets别名的数据。 全局拓扑用于某些操作,包括重定亲和重新分片。

    6K50

    全局变量结构(一)

    在应用程序中,全局变量到物理数据的映射基于当前名称空间——名称空间提供一个多个物理数据的逻辑统一视图。 全局命名约定和限制 全局名称指定其目标和用途。...%GLOBAL通常存储在IRISSYSIRISLIB数据中。 竖线(|)左方括号([)-表示扩展全局引用进程专用全局变量。使用取决于后续字符。...在IRISSYS数据中,InterSystems除以“z”、“Z”、“%z”和“%Z”开头的所有全局变量名称保留给自己。...例如,对象和SQL引擎流(BLOB)存储全局中连续的32K节点系列。通过流接口,流的用户不知道流是以这种方式存储的。...应用程序通常通过转换应用于用作下标的值来控制节点的排序顺序。

    75730
    领券